정말 급변하는 시대이다.
잠시 한눈 팔면,, 변화에 뒤쳐지기 마련이다..
최근에 HPC Cluster 구축 요청을 받으면서,,
고객은 이미 한발 앞서가고 있는데,, 서비스를 제공한다는 사람이 관련 내용을 전혀 모르고 있다니 !!
급 실망.. ~~~~
하지만 늦었다고 생갈할 때가 가장 빠르다는 격언을 되새기며,, 최근의 Cluster 툴을 살펴보자.

1. http://www.rocksclusters.org
 - 가장 애용하는 클러스터 툴이다. 이 툴을 접해본지도 벌써 5년이 다되간다.
   무엇보다 구성하기가 쉽다. 그동안 구축한 reference 도 상당히 많다.
   앞으로도 가장 많이 사용하게될 툴....

2. http://www.clustercorp.com (Rocks+)
 - Rocks Cluster 는 OpenSource 이다. 이 패키지 안에 포함되어 있는 툴들도 모두 OpenSource 이다.
   하지만,, 클러스터를 구성하다 보면 상용툴을 설치해야 하는 경우가 종종 있다.
   예를 들면, Intel Compiler, TotalView, PBS Pro 등 상용 Scheduler 등등..
   ClusterCorp는 OpenSource Rocks 를 기반으로 하며, 상용 툴들에 대한 Roll CD를 제공해 준다.
   Roll CD를 다운로드 받으려면 반드시 등록된 ID가 있어야 하며,,
   구매 가격은 $149/node 부터 시작한다.

3. http://rocks.stanford.edu/doku.php
  - 상용 툴을 사용하기 위해 반드시 반드시 Rocks+ 를 구매해야 하는 것은 아니다.
    위 싸이트에 접속하면 Intel, PGI, openIB, MPI Library 등을 구할 수 있다.

4. http://www.redhat.com/hpc
   http://www.platform.com/cluster-computing/cluster-management
   http://www.hpccommunity.org/
  - 이 툴은 정말 최근에야 소식을 접했다
    예전에 Platform 에서는 Rocks를 기반으로 Open Cluster Stack (OCS) 을 제공했는데,
    최근에 PCM (Platform Cluster Management)  으로 그 툴이 변경되었다.
    KUSU 라는 프로젝트를 기반으로 하고 있다는데,,
    알아봐야 할 내용이 많은 부분이다.
  - RedHat HPC 를 구매하면 yum을 통해서 PCM을 구성할 수 있다고 하는데,,
    현재 Evaluation 중인데, 완전 까막눈이라 갈 길이 멀다.

5. http://www.penguincomputing.com/software/scyld_clusterware
   - Scyld ClusterWare 라는 클러스터 구축 툴이다.
     얼마전 S대에 펭귄클러스터가 납품되었는데, diskless 구성이다.
     사용해 본 분이 그 어떤 툴보다 사용이 편리하다고 하더라...
     Evaluation 을 해봤는데,, 구축하기도 쉽다.
     좀 더 테스트가 필요한 툴이다.

6. http://svn.oscar.openclustergroup.org/trac/oscar/wiki
   - OSCAR
   - 한번도 시도해 보지 않은 툴이다.
      현재도 계속 업데이트되고 있는데,, 언젠가 한번 테스트 해봐야지.

7. http://xcat.sourceforge.net/
  - xCAT Extreme Cloud Administration Toolkit
   2005년 이후에 설치해 볼 기회가 없었다.
   IBM에서 OpenSource 로 넘어오면서, 구조 자체가 바뀌었다고 하던데,,,
   언젠가는 테스트해 볼 기회가 오겠지..
현재 다운로드 가능한 버전은 5.3 Tacos 입니다.
Rocks 5.3 (Rolled Tacos) for Linux

Rocks 홈페이지에 방문하면 오른쪽 하단에 Google Calendar 가 있습니다.
여기에 보면 9월 14일 쯤에 5.4 버전이 출시된다는 군요..

Rocks-A-Palooza 에 가보면,, 5.4에 추가되는 기능이 나옵니다.
http://www.rocksclusters.org/rocksapalooza/2010/whats-in-5-4.pdf

NIC Bonding 기능이 눈에 띠네요..
요즘엔 서버 또는 PC에 장착된 CD-ROM 이 IDE/SATA 방식이 아니라,
USB 방식으로 연결되어 있는 경우가 있습니다.
이럴 경우 초기에 Kernel 이 올라온 후 CD-ROM 을 못찾는다는 메시지와 함께,,
더이상 설치를 진행할 수 없게 되죠..

The Rocks CD was not found in any of your CDROM drives.  Please insert the Rocks CD and press OK to retry.

이럴 때 아래 방법을 사용해 보세요..

https://wiki.rocksclusters.org/wiki/index.php/Tips_and_tricks

 

Q: How do I use a USB attached DVD drive to install the frontend?

A. Append driverload=usb-storage to the build command when you first boot the frontend.


# build driverload=usb-storage

6월, 11월은 TOP500 순위가 발표되는 달입니다.
때를 맞춰 HPC에 관련된 회사들은 신제품을 대거 출시하죠..
세미나에서 제품 발표도 하고,,
WCCS -> HPC Server 2008 -> HPC Server 2008 R2 의 출시 시기를 보면,,
6월, 11월에 맞춰져 있는 것도 이 때문입니다.

이번에도 어김없이,, HPC Server 2008 R2 Beta1을 출시했네요..
11월 초에 발표되었습니다.
내부적으로는 Version 3라고 부른다고 하네요..
Windows Compute Cluster Server 2003 = V1
Windows HPC Server 2008 = V2
Windows HPC Server 2008 R2 = V3

다운로드 받으려면 connect.microsoft.com 에 로그인할 수 있어야 하구요..
싸이트에 접속하면,, Excel 관련 패키지가 보입니다.
cnet news의 제목을 보면,,
"Microsoft testing Excel for supercomputers"
http://www.microsoft.com/presspass/press/2009/nov09/11-16SC09PR.mspx

V1에서 Excel 과 CCS를 연동하려면, UDF를 작성해야 하고,,
번거로움이 많았는데,, 이제는 어떻게 해결했다는 건지,, 궁금하네요..

설치해 봐야 하는데,, 요즘 너무 게을러 져서....

+ Recent posts